Before You Measure: Safety First

Measuring for gutter guards often involves working near roof edges, ladders and uneven ground. If you are not confident working at height, do not climb onto the roof or lean out from a ladder to take measurements.

Instead, use building plans where available, measure safely from accessible areas, take clear photos from the ground, or arrange help from a professional installer.

Do Not Guess From the Ground

Ground-level estimates can be useful for a rough starting point, but they often miss short returns, verandah sections, internal corners and small roof additions.

For ordering purposes, measure each gutter run separately where it is safe to do so, or use accurate plans and photographs to confirm the layout.

Create a Roof Map

A roof map is a simple sketch of the gutter lines around your property. It does not need to be architectural quality. It only needs to show each gutter run, roof section and important feature clearly enough for ordering.

On your roof map, mark:

  • Each separate gutter run
  • External corners
  • Internal corners
  • Downpipes
  • Roof valleys
  • Gables or returns
  • Box gutters, if present
  • Different roof materials or profiles
  • Areas with heavy overhanging trees
  • Potential EasyAc access panel locations

Label each run with a simple name such as “front gutter”, “left side”, “rear patio”, “garage” or “box gutter 1”. This makes it easier to check your final order before purchasing.

Separate Different Roof Types

If the home has more than one roof type, measure and label each area separately.

For example, a property may have:

  • A tiled main roof
  • A corrugated metal verandah
  • A flat-based metal roof extension
  • An internal box gutter on a commercial section

Each of these may require a different Leaf Stopper system.

Measure Your Total Gutter Length

The main measurement you need is the total linear metres of gutter to be protected.

Measure each run from one end to the other, following the gutter line rather than estimating the roof size. Record each run separately before adding them together.

Example Linear Metre Calculation

If your roof map shows the following:

  • Front gutter: 14.2m
  • Rear gutter: 13.8m
  • Left side gutter: 8.5m
  • Right side gutter: 8.5m
  • Garage gutter: 6.4m

The total measured length is:

14.2 + 13.8 + 8.5 + 8.5 + 6.4 = 51.4 linear metres

This is your starting point before allowing for overlaps, cuts and trimming.

Measure in Metres, Record Clearly

Record measurements in metres or millimetres consistently. Avoid mixing rough numbers such as “about 8m” with precise measurements in the same tally.

If one section is difficult to measure accurately, mark it clearly on your roof map and take photos so it can be checked before ordering.

Allow for Corners, Overlaps and Cuts

Most gutter guard installations require some extra mesh beyond the exact measured length. Corners, joins, overlaps, mitres and trimming can all use additional material.

A practical allowance is often added to the measured linear metres, especially for DIY installations. Around 10% extra is a common planning allowance, but the right amount depends on the roof complexity, number of corners and installer experience.

When You May Need More Allowance

Allow more material when the roof includes:

  • Many short gutter runs
  • Multiple corners
  • Complex verandah or patio returns
  • Valley sections
  • Several roof profiles
  • Box gutters
  • Unusual roof shapes
  • A DIY installer who wants extra margin for cutting errors

When You May Need Less Allowance

A straightforward roof with long, simple runs and few corners may need less waste allowance, especially when installed by an experienced professional.

The important point is not to order exactly the measured length with no margin. Running short by one or two metres can delay the installation and may result in extra freight or a return trip.

Identify Your Roof Profile

Knowing how to measure for gutter guards also means knowing which roof profile you are measuring for.

The roof profile determines the correct Leaf Stopper system, fixing components and mesh layout. Do not choose a kit based only on the total linear metres.

Common Roof Types

Australian properties commonly include:

  • Traditional curved corrugated metal roofing
  • Concrete or terracotta tiled roofing
  • Compatible DEK-762-style metal roof profiles
  • Supported flat-based metal roof profiles such as Klip-Lok, Trimdek or similar profiles
  • Internal box gutters on commercial, industrial or modern residential buildings

If you are unsure of the profile, take clear photos of the roof sheets from above and from the gutter edge, then compare them with the available Leaf Stopper systems.

Measuring for Each Leaf Stopper System

Leaf Stopper uses different systems for different roof and gutter configurations. The measuring process should therefore identify both the total length and the correct product family.

CORROGUARD® for Corrugated Metal Roofs

CORROGUARD® is designed for traditional curved corrugated metal roofs.

Measure the total linear metres of external gutter attached to the corrugated roof section. Also take photos showing the corrugation shape, gutter edge and any corners or valleys.

CORROGUARD® uses corrugated saddles to secure Mesh Shield to the high points of the roof corrugations, while Trimets secure the mesh to the outer gutter edge.

When preparing your order, check:

  • Total gutter length on corrugated sections
  • Number of separate runs
  • External and internal corners
  • Valley areas, if applicable
  • Downpipe and EasyAc access locations
  • Mesh colour
  • Whether Standard, Premium or Fine Mesh is required

TILEGUARD™ for Tiled Roofs

TILEGUARD™ is designed for concrete and terracotta tiled roofs.

Measure the total gutter length along tiled roof sections. Take photos showing the tile shape, gutter edge and how the tile sits near the gutter.

The Mesh Shield is positioned beneath the appropriate row of tiles and secured to the gutter edge using Trimets. Some high-profile tiles may require carefully placed expansion cuts so the mesh follows the tile profile correctly.

When measuring a tiled roof, note:

  • Tile type and profile
  • Total gutter length
  • Valley areas
  • Corner locations
  • Downpipe locations
  • Any cracked, loose or fragile tiles near the gutter edge
  • Whether professional installation is safer

Do not force tiles or drill into them without understanding the installation method. If tiles are fragile, steep or difficult to access, use an installer.

DEK-762™ for Compatible DEK-762-Style Profiles

DEK-762™ is designed for compatible DEK-762-style metal roof profiles.

Measure the total gutter length for sections using that profile and take photos showing the roof ribs and gutter edge.

DEK-762™ uses profile-specific DEKAFast saddles to secure Mesh Shield to the roof ribs. It is not the same system as DEKGUARD™ and does not use Gripits.

When measuring for DEK-762™, confirm:

  • Total gutter length
  • Roof profile compatibility
  • Corner and return locations
  • Downpipe locations
  • Whether EasyAc access is required
  • Mesh colour and mesh type

DEKGUARD™ for Supported Flat-Based Metal Roof Profiles

DEKGUARD™ is designed for supported flat-based metal roof profiles.

These roof profiles require more than a simple length measurement. You need to identify the manufacturer and profile name so the correct DEKGUARD™ product and Gripit quantity can be selected.

DEKGUARD™ uses Gripit brackets to secure Mesh Shield to the flat pans of the roof. Different profiles may require different Gripit spacing.

When measuring for DEKGUARD™, record:

  • Total gutter length
  • Roof manufacturer, if known
  • Roof profile name, if known
  • Photos of the roof pans and ribs
  • Corner and return locations
  • Downpipe locations
  • Mesh type and colour

If you are not sure whether a roof is DEK-762™ or DEKGUARD™, do not guess. Take photos and confirm the profile before ordering.

COMGUARD™ for Internal Box Gutters

COMGUARD™ is designed for internal box gutters.

COMGUARD™ is measured differently from standard external gutter systems. You need both the length of the box-gutter run and the required Mesh Shield width.

COMGUARD™ is available in four Mesh Shield widths:

  • 250mm
  • 500mm
  • 750mm
  • 1000mm

The width is not just the bottom of the gutter channel. Measure the required span from the wall, parapet or vertical upstand fixing point across to the adjoining roof fixing point.

COMGUARD™ uses Clampers to secure the mesh to the wall or vertical upstand and Gripits to secure the opposite side to the adjoining supported flat-based roof profile.

COMGUARD™ does not use Trimets and has no separate valley option.

When measuring for COMGUARD™, record:

  • Total box-gutter length
  • Required mesh width: 250mm, 500mm, 750mm or 1000mm
  • Wall or vertical upstand location
  • Adjoining roof profile
  • Sump and downpipe locations
  • Overflow locations
  • Possible EasyAc access panel locations
  • Mesh type and colour

Planning EasyAc Access Panels

The EasyAc gutter access panel provides a removable inspection point within a Leaf Stopper Mesh Shield installation.

It can make future inspection and flushing easier without removing a long section of mesh.

Where EasyAc May Be Useful

Consider EasyAc near:

  • Downpipe outlets
  • Box-gutter sumps
  • Long gutter runs
  • Gutter corners
  • Areas below heavy vegetation
  • Locations where fine sediment is likely to collect
  • Sections that would be difficult to inspect after installation

You do not necessarily need an EasyAc panel at every downpipe on every property. The right number depends on the gutter layout, debris load and how future maintenance will be performed.

Mark Access Points on Your Roof Map

Mark proposed EasyAc positions before ordering. This helps ensure access panels are planned into the system rather than treated as an afterthought.

EasyAc is an access panel, not a replacement for gutter guard and not a standalone drainage solution. It also cannot clear a blockage further down a downpipe or underground stormwater pipe.

Choosing the Right Mesh

After measuring the length and identifying the roof system, choose the mesh type.

Standard Mesh

Standard Mesh has a 3.5mm x 3.5mm aperture and is manufactured from 0.55mm aluminium.

It is designed for general leaves, twigs and larger debris.

Premium Mesh

Premium Mesh uses the same 3.5mm x 3.5mm aperture as Standard Mesh but is manufactured from 0.80mm aluminium.

It is approximately 46% thicker than Standard Mesh and may be selected where increased mesh strength and durability are preferred.

Premium Mesh is not a finer-aperture product.

Fine Mesh

Fine Mesh has a 1.8mm x 1.8mm woven aperture and is manufactured from 0.40mm aluminium.

It is designed to help reduce smaller debris such as pine needles, fine seeds and small leaf matter entering the gutter.

Fine Mesh is the BAL-rated mesh option in the Leaf Stopper range. Standard and Premium Mesh are non-combustible aluminium but are not BAL-rated.

Choosing Your Colour

Once the system and mesh type are selected, choose the colour.

For most homes, the goal is to make the gutter guard blend into the roofline. Depending on the roof and gutter arrangement, this may mean matching the mesh to the gutter, fascia or roof sheet.

When choosing colour, consider:

  • Which surface the mesh is most visible against
  • The roof colour
  • The gutter colour
  • The fascia colour
  • Visibility from the street
  • Whether darker or lighter mesh will be less noticeable

Final Ordering Checklist

Before placing an order, check your roof map against the following list.

  • Total linear metres of each gutter run
  • Extra allowance for overlaps, corners and cuts
  • Roof profile for each section
  • Correct Leaf Stopper system for each profile
  • COMGUARD™ width, if internal box gutters are present
  • Valley areas, if applicable
  • Downpipe locations
  • Proposed EasyAc access panel locations
  • Mesh type: Standard, Premium or Fine
  • Colour selection
  • Whether bushfire requirements apply
  • Whether professional installation is required

Example Order Planning Scenario

Assume your roof map shows:

  • Corrugated roof gutter runs: 32m
  • Tiled patio section: 8m
  • One long gutter run with a downpipe at each end
  • Two external corners
  • Heavy gum-tree debris nearby

You may need to consider:

  • CORROGUARD® for the corrugated section
  • TILEGUARD™ for the tiled patio section
  • An allowance for corners and trimming
  • Fine Mesh if smaller debris or bushfire requirements apply
  • EasyAc access near key downpipe or inspection locations
  • Separate colour choices if the patio roof and main roof differ

This is why measuring only the outside perimeter is not enough. The product system, mesh type and access layout all influence the final order.
